Denial is a River in the South
Broken Seals

Bravo, Broken Seals. Germany no longer displays Nazi flags nor statues of Hitler and for good reason. The horrors inflicted on African Americans for generations by whites were no less egregious and evil. Celebrating ANY person, statue or flag that honors such a system is unacceptable in 21st Century America. We should be better than that. My hope is that one day we will. Keep writing. You have a strong and convincing voice.